Elevate your performance and comfort with the Profile Design Legacy II Aerobars – the perfect solution for cyclists looking to gain an edge in triathlons, time trials, or long-distance cycling events. Constructed with forged 6061-T6 aluminum, these aerobars offer both lightweight durability and robust strength, ensuring they can withstand the demands of competitive riding while enhancing your aerodynamic position. The Venturi-style armrests are engineered for comfort, providing multiple hand positions to reduce fatigue, allowing you to maintain focus and speed for longer rides. Whether you’re racing or training, the Legacy II ensures that your posture remains optimized, enhancing efficiency and minimizing drag. What sets these aerobars apart is their highly adjustable design. With width-adjustable and rotationally adjustable armrests, you can fine-tune your riding position to suit your body, ensuring a secure and customized fit. This flexibility makes the Legacy II ideal for any road bike, offering versatile positioning that adapts to your unique needs. Weighing in at just 450g, these aerobars combine a lightweight build with exceptional durability, providing the perfect balance of performance and comfort for both elite athletes and recreational cyclists alike. Their streamlined design is specifically crafted to maximize aerodynamics and reduce drag, making them a vital addition to any rider's setup. Legacy II Aerobars are designed to fit 31.8 mm handlebars with ease, and they can be adapted to 26.0 mm handlebars with the shim kits (sold separately). Whether you’re tackling the toughest time trial courses or enjoying a long-distance cycling adventure, these aerobars are built to deliver exceptional performance without compromise.

Features

  • Ergonomic Design for Enhanced Comfort: Crafted with forged 6061-T6 aluminum construction for durability and featuring Venturi-style armrests, these aerobars provide multiple hand positions to reduce fatigue and boost aerodynamics during long rides.
  • Adjustable: Achieve your perfect riding position with width-adjustable and rotationally adjustable armrests. The versatile design ensures a snug and secure fit, adapting to any road bike setup.
  • Perfect for Triathlon and Long Rides: Whether you're competing in a triathlon, tackling a time trial, or on a long-distance road cycling, Legacy II Aerobars maximize aerodynamics and minimize drag, helping you ride faster and longer with less effort.
  • Lightweight: Weighing just 450g, these aerobars are engineered with lightweight construction and robust durability, making them perfect for riders seeking high-performance gear for their road or triathlon bikes.
  • Compatibility: Designed to fit 31.8 mm handlebars and adaptable to 26.0 mm bars with shim kits (sold separately). Please note, not intended for use with Aerobar Bracket Riser kits.
